Banana Syrup for Coffee: A Sweet Homemade Twist You’ll Love

A rich, golden banana syrup that brings smooth, tropical sweetness to your favorite coffee drinks — hot or iced.

Ingredients

1 ripe banana (mashed)

1 cup water

1 cup granulated sugar

1/2 tsp vanilla extract (optional)

1 cinnamon stick (optional)

Instructions

1. Combine mashed banana, water, and sugar in a small saucepan over medium heat.

2. Stir until sugar dissolves, then bring to a gentle simmer.

3. Add vanilla extract or cinnamon stick if using.

4. Simmer for 10–15 minutes until slightly thickened and fragrant.

5. Strain syrup through a fine mesh sieve into a clean jar.

6. Let cool, then refrigerate for up to 1 week.

7. Add 1–2 tablespoons to your coffee and enjoy!

Notes

Use very ripe (brown or speckled) bananas for the sweetest, most flavorful syrup.

Add a dash of lemon juice to extend shelf life and preserve color.

Try it in lattes, iced coffees, or over desserts like waffles or ice cream.
